The Fallen Heroes pictured below represent the tragic human cost of the British Forces campaign in Afghanistan since October 2001 and the conflict in Iraq since March 2003.
Servicemen from Lincolnshire who have given their lives in active service in Afghanistan include Lance Corporal Mathew Ford, who died in January, 2007, aged 30.
Among the soldiers killed in Iraq are Lieutenant Phillip Green, who died in March, 2003, aged 30. Captain David Jones died in August 2003, aged 29 and Squadron Leader Patrick Marshall died in January, 2005. He was 39.
